The 6th China Egg Industry Conference Showcases the Future of Sustainable Egg Production

The 6th China Egg Industry Conference, held on January 5, 2025, in Mianyang, Sichuan, was a landmark gathering that spotlighted the rapid advancements and sustainable practices shaping the future of egg production in China. With over 1,500 industry leaders from approximately 600 layer farms and associated food supply chains in attendance, the conference was an essential platform for discussing the industry’s evolving landscape.

Integration of Industry Leaders and Stakeholders

Organized by the Beijing Egg Industry Association in collaboration with prestigious academic institutions, media organizations, and various stakeholders in the egg industry, the event provided an inclusive forum for sharing knowledge and insights. The comprehensive program covered a wide range of topics, focusing on traditional management practices for laying hens, innovations in egg processing, and the emerging trends in branded egg products that are transforming market dynamics.

Innovations in Egg Production Technologies

One of the significant areas of focus at the conference was technological innovation within layer chicken farming. Over the past few years, there has been a dramatic modernization in operations. Many facilities now accommodate more than 100,000 chickens, employing advanced automation technologies that streamline essential processes such as feeding, water distribution, egg collection, and waste management. The use of sophisticated monitoring systems allows farmers to maintain precise control over critical environmental factors like temperature, humidity, and air quality, resulting in healthier flocks and enhanced productivity.

The Role of Egg Processing in the Value Chain

Egg processing is increasingly recognized as a vital element of the industry’s value chain. Drawing inspiration from established markets in countries like the United States, Japan, and various European nations, China is now focused on advancing its egg processing sector. The goal is to mitigate market volatility while enhancing the stability of egg products available to consumers. There has been a particular emphasis on non-cage-rearing systems, which have garnered substantial attention and debate over the past two years as stakeholders seek to improve animal welfare and meet changing consumer preferences.
